Your Guide to Choosing the Best At-Home Cholesterol Test Kit
Knowing your cholesterol numbers is a big step for your health. An at-home cholesterol test kit lets you check these important numbers without visiting the doctor’s office first. This guide helps you pick the right kit for your needs.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ping, check these important features first:
- What it Measures: Good kits measure more than just total cholesterol. Look for tests that check your HDL (good cholesterol), LDL (bad cholesterol), and triglycerides. Some advanced kits also estimate your Total Cholesterol Ratio.
- Speed of Results: How fast do you get your results? Some strips give you a number in minutes. Others require you to mail a sample to a lab, which takes several days. Decide which speed works best for you.
- Ease of Use: The kit should be easy to use. Check if it requires a large blood sample or just a tiny prick. Simple, clear instructions are essential.
- Accuracy and Certification: Look for kits that mention they meet certain accuracy standards. While home tests are screening tools, they should be reliable.
Important Materials Included in the Kit
A quality kit provides everything you need in one box. Make sure these items are present:
- Test Strips or Cartridges: These are the main part that reads the blood. Check the expiration date on these strips!
- Lancets: These are the small needles used to prick your finger for a blood sample. More lancets mean you can test more often.
- Collection Tools: This might be a special dropper, a capillary tube, or a small collection pad to gather the blood drop.
- Wipes or Gauze: You need these to clean the finger after the prick.
- Control Solution (Sometimes): High-end kits include a solution to check if the meter is working correctly before you test your blood.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About At-Home Cholesterol Tests
Q: Are at-home cholesterol tests as accurate as lab tests?
A: They are very close for screening purposes. Lab tests are usually considered the gold standard. Home kits provide reliable estimates, but always show results to your doctor.
Q: How often should I use an at-home test?
A: This depends on your health. If your numbers are normal, testing once or twice a year might be fine. If you are actively managing high cholesterol, your doctor might suggest monthly checks.
Q: Do I need to fast before taking the test?
A: Many kits test for a full lipid panel (including triglycerides). For accurate triglyceride readings, you often need to fast (not eat or drink anything except water) for 9 to 12 hours beforehand. Check your kit’s instructions carefully!
Q: What do the results mean?
A: The kit will show numbers for LDL, HDL, and Triglycerides. Your doctor uses these numbers to decide if you need lifestyle changes or medication.
Q: Can I use an expired test strip?
A: Never use expired strips. They will give you inaccurate or unreliable results. Throw them away safely.
Q: Is the finger prick painful?
A: Most modern lancets are very fine, so the prick feels like a quick pinch or sting. Using the side of your finger instead of the very tip often reduces discomfort.
Q: What if I don’t get enough blood?
A: If the meter says there isn’t enough sample, you must start over with a new strip and a fresh prick. Insufficient blood messes up the reading.
Q: Do I need a prescription for these kits?
A: No. You can buy most certified at-home cholesterol test kits directly online or at pharmacies without a doctor’s note.
Q: How should I store my test kit?
A: Keep the meter and strips in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Do not store them in a bathroom where humidity changes a lot.
Q: What should I do if my LDL number is very high?
A: High LDL is a risk factor. Do not panic, but schedule an appointment with your doctor soon. They will review your results and discuss next steps for lowering that number.
